224. Deputy Micheál Martin asked the Minister for Education and Skills if his attention has been drawn to the severe accommodation difficulties and lack of special education facilities being provided in a school (details supplied); if these issues are being addressed; if capital moneys will be allocated; when the school can expect significant investment to address its difficulties and long waiting lists; and if he will make a statement on the matter. [7375/18]
